Buck I St Pat wins debut in 1:54.4

by James Witherite, for Harrah’s Chester

Chester, PA — A star-studded cast took to the track in the Opening Day feature at Harrah’s Chester Casino and Racetrack, with seven of the finest trotters on the Eastern Seaboard contesting a purse of $32,000.

Buck I St Pat showed mid-season form in winning the opening day feature at Harrah’s Chester with Tim Tetrick in tow

Despite Corleone Kosmos — John Campbell’s only drive on the day — setting a comfortable tempo, the 2008 Maxie Lee Memorial winner Buck I St Pat ($11.40) was able to capitalize beautifully on a perfect trip, and a little racing luck, too.

The 7-year-old Jailhouse Jesse mare found herself fifth in the early going, and elected to stay in past a slow :57.3 half as Lets Get Serious N (David Miller) started outer flow on the Bridge Turn.

“I was trying to race her just one quarter, because she seems to race best that way,” driver Tim Tetrick commented. “She’s certainly a closer.”

Angling third-over up the backstretch behind Lolique (John Wagner), Buck I St Pat started to get more involved after Corleone Kosmos was pushed to three-quarters in 1:26 by Lets Get Serious N. In an attempt to respond to pressure at the top of the stretch, Corleone Kosmos made an uncharacteristic break. Meanwhile, Buck I St Pat fanned four-wide and showed an explosive stretch kick, up to win in 1:54.4 by three-quarter lengths from the pocket-sitting Looking Hanover (Yannick Gingras). Lolique was out-finished but was a strong third.

Tetrick continued: “With Corleone Kosmos on the front with the easy fractions I was a little concerned we might not catch him. But with good cover from Lolique and even from Lets Get Serious N, along with Corleone Kosmos’s mistake, we got a little lucky.”

But it wasn’t all luck, as was proven by a :27.4 last quarter from Buck I St Pat.

“The key with her is to pass horses late, and that’s what she did today. She’s got a high turn of speed, and she did everything I asked her to do, and more,” Tetrick concluded.

Ron Burke trains Buck I St Pat for the ownership group of Taylor, Gold, Basen and Fuller.
